What is the difference between Vascular Surgery In vs Vascular Technologist?

AspectVascular Surgery InVascular Technologist
CredentialsMedical degree, surgical residency, board certificationCertification in vascular technology (e.g., Registered Vascular Technologist)
Work EnvironmentHospitals, surgical centers, clinicsImaging labs, outpatient clinics, hospitals
Job RolePerforms vascular surgeries, diagnoses vascular conditionsPerforms diagnostic vascular imaging and tests

Vascular Surgery In involves performing surgeries and managing vascular conditions, requiring extensive medical training. Vascular Technologists focus on diagnostic imaging to assist in diagnosis and treatment planning. Both roles are essential in vascular care but differ in responsibilities and qualifications.

Our Facility in Vicksburg, Mississippi, is seeking a Vascular Surgeon to join our established, high-volume interventional cardiology group. This is a great opportunity to become the only vascular surgeon in a region supported by a very strong cardiology program. The incoming surgeon will enjoy a busy practice from day one, backed by an experienced team and outstanding hospital support. Both new graduates and experienced vascular surgeons are encouraged to apply.
Position Highlights:
Bread-and-butter vascular surgery
Cases that include: basic aortic surgery, peripheral vascular procedures, vascular access for dialysis, and carotid intervention
10 days of call per month
Join a respected and collaborative interventional cardiology group
Excellent referral base and immediate patient volume
Opportunity to develop a thriving peripheral vascular program
